Robert Kidd, Pharm.D., Ph.D., a stalwart of 四虎影视鈥檚 pharmacy program, is the new dean of SU鈥檚 Bernard J. Dunn School of Pharmacy.
Dr. Kidd, who has served as interim dean of SU鈥檚 pharmacy school since the departure of Rob DiCenzo, Pharm.D., in October 2021, moves into the role full time effective immediately. Kidd has been a faculty member in Shenandoah鈥檚 School of Pharmacy since 1998, when the school鈥檚 first graduating class was beginning its third year in the program.
A highly competitive national search was conducted for the position, and Kidd鈥檚 appointment was strongly supported by both the Shenandoah鈥檚 search committee and the campus community.

Kidd holds a Bachelor of Science in Biochemistry and Cellular Biology, a Master of Science in Pharmaceutical Sciences and a Doctor of Pharmacy (Pharm.D.) from the University of Tennessee, as well as a Doctor of Philosophy (Ph.D.) in Pharmaceutical Sciences from The Ohio State University.
His research interests are pharmacokinetics and pharmacogenomics, and he frequently involves students in his research projects. Kidd has authored over 90 peer-reviewed publications, book chapters, abstracts, and national presentations. He is a two-time recipient of the American Association of Colleges of Pharmacy (AACP) SU teacher of the year award and is a fellow of the American Foundation for Pharmaceutical Education (AFPE).
In 2020, Kidd led the development and implementation of 四虎影视鈥檚 SARS-CoV-2 pooled saliva surveillance testing program, which played a central role in maintaining the health and safety of the university and the surrounding community throughout the height of the COVID-19 pandemic.

四虎影视鈥檚 Bernard J. Dunn School of Pharmacy has 41 faculty members and over 450 students enrolled in its traditional and non-traditional Doctor of Pharmacy programs, as well as dual degree programs: Pharm.D./Master of Science in Pharmacogenomics & Personalized Medicine; Pharm.D./MBA; and Pharm.D./Master of Public Health. These programs are offered at Shenandoah鈥檚 Health Professions Building in Winchester and at its Inova Center for Personalized Health in Fairfax, and online.
The school鈥檚 Doctor of Pharmacy program is fully accredited by the Accreditation Council for Pharmacy Education (ACPE).
